WHO WE ARE
At Yuno, we are building the payment infrastructure that allows all companies to
participate in the global market. Founded by seasoned experts from the payments
and tech industries, our technology provides access to leading payment
capabilities, enabling companies to engage customers confidently and maintain
global operations through seamless integrations.
We empower high-performing teams at brands like InDrive, McDonald’s, Rappi, and
Viva Aerobus to integrate over 1,000 payment methods via a single API. By
leveraging advanced AI and the latest technologies, we orchestrate smart routing
and fraud prevention across 80+ countries.

ABOUT THE ROLE
We are orchestrating the best high-performing team!
As a Security Compliance Engineer at Yuno, you will play a key role in ensuring
our security and privacy programs meet the highest industry standards. In this
role, you will actively contribute to ISO 27001, ISO 27701, SOC 2, and PCI DSS
audits from a technical perspective, translating compliance and privacy
requirements into scalable, measurable, and auditable technical controls. You
will collaborate closely with Engineering and DevOps teams to implement cloud
security controls across AWS and GCP, build internal security tooling using
Python, and support privacy-focused initiatives that enable Yuno to operate
securely and compliantly in the global payments ecosystem.
YOUR CONTRIBUTION WILL BE
* Actively participate in ISO 27001, ISO 27701, SOC 2 and PCI DSS audit
processes, contributing from a technical and implementation perspective as
part of the Security team.
* Translate security, compliance, and privacy requirements into scalable
technical controls, ensuring they are enforceable, measurable, and auditable.
* Design, build, and maintain secure and scalable internal security solutions
and tools using Python to support security operations and strengthen
technical controls.
* Work with Engineering and DevOps teams to implement and validate cloud
security controls in AWS and GCP aligned with audit requirements.
* Contribute to privacy-related technical initiatives, including data mapping,
control automation, and alignment with privacy frameworks and data protection
regulations (e.g., ISO 27701, GDPR, and similar).
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
SKILLS YOU NEED
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
* Practical experience working with ISO 27001 audits and translating controls
into technical implementations.
* Familiarity with SOC 2 and PCI DSS frameworks from an engineering
perspective.
* Understanding of privacy requirements and frameworks.
* Proficiency in Python for developing secure and maintainable tooling.
* Solid knowledge of AWS and/or GCP security services (IAM, logging,
monitoring, WAF, etc.).
* Strong collaboration skills and English fluency.
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
* Experience with Kubernetes, container security, or CI/CD pipelines.
* Infrastructure as Code experience (Terraform, CloudFormation).
* Familiarity with vendor risk management and third-party security reviews.
* Experience in fintech, payments, or highly regulated environments.
* Familiarity with emerging architectures (e.g., serverless, event-driven, AI
integrations).
